🧬 The 5 real reasons fascia forms adhesions

Each one is a distinct mechanism — and they often stack on top of each other.

1. Inflammation in the tissue

Inflammation makes the ground substance thicker and stickier.
Hyaluronan loses its slippery quality → layers stop gliding → they start fusing.

This is why clients feel “crunchy,” “ropey,” or “stuck.”

---

2. Dehydration of the collagen matrix

When fascia loses water, collagen fibers collapse inward and mat together.
Think of dry spaghetti sticking together — same concept.

Hydration + movement = separation
Stagnation = adhesion

---

3. Mechanical compression or repetitive pressure

Sitting, poor posture, tight clothing, scar tissue, or repetitive motion compress layers.
Compression squeezes out fluid → layers flatten → they stick.

This is why hips, ribs, and lateral lines get so bound.

---

4. Disorganized collagen repair

After micro‑injury, fibroblasts rush to repair the area.
But they repair FAST, not neatly.
The result: messy, crisscrossed collagen that binds layers together.

This is the same mechanism behind:

• post‑op fibrosis
• scar adhesions
• chronic tight bands

---

5. Lymphatic stagnation + trapped inflammation

When fluid can’t move, inflammation sits in the tissue.
Stagnant fluid thickens the ground substance → collagen stiffens → adhesions form.

This is why your lymphatic work changes texture so dramatically.
